Understanding the nuances of RAW and JPEG formats is fundamental for professionals. RAW files offer superior image quality and flexibility during post-processing, allowing for greater control over colour and exposure. JPEGs, conversely, are compressed, leading to potential loss of detail. This difference is critical for image quality assurance (IQA).
